Slots in Technology
In technology, slots are practical spaces that allow components to connect or expand. Examples include:
- Memory slots for RAM modules in computers
- Expansion slots for graphics or sound cards
- SIM or card slots in phones and devices
Each slot is carefully designed to hold a specific component. This precision ensures that systems remain organized, adaptable, and functional. A slot here is not just a physical space—it is a framework that enables growth and efficiency.
Slots in Time Management
Slots are also a key part of organizing time. A time slot represents a reserved period for an activity, helping people plan and prioritize. Examples include:
- Scheduling meetings or appointments
- Booking classes, workshops, or events
- Allocating periods for focused work
Time slots create structure and prevent conflicts, allowing individuals and organizations to operate smoothly. They are invisible yet vital tools for maintaining balance and productivity.
